The problems associated with skunks nesting in crawl spaces often involve damage to property and potential health risks. Skunks can cause structural issues by burrowing or scratching at the foundation, and their presence may lead to unpleasant odors or the spread of parasites. The factors that make crawl spaces appealing to skunks are closely linked to their instinctual behavior and environmental preferences. Skunks seek out secluded, protected areas that offer safety from predators and harsh weather conditions. A crawl space that is dark, quiet, and has easy access points naturally draws these animals. Additionally, if a property has nearby food sources such as trash, pet food, or insect populations, skunks are more likely to establish a den nearby. Skunks often choose crawl spaces for denning because these areas provide a quiet, hidden refuge close to their food sources and water supply. Property owners in the area might notice signs such as foul odors, disturbed insulation, or small holes in the foundation, which can indicate skunk activity. Since crawl spaces are typically dark, undisturbed, and easy for skunks to access, they become a natural choice for these animals seeking a safe place to rest and raise their young.
